Continuing on #mentalhealthmonday (and promising more consistent posts). According to a Harvard University study, 45% of young adults (ages 18-25) reported that a general sense of things falling apart was impacting their mental health. It's relatable, right? What ever happened to living in precedented times?

What gives me hope is seeing the stigma around #mentalhealth conversations being pushed aside a little further each year. I feel in the decade I've been in therapy, I hear the words, "I was talking to my therapist," from other people more frequently and that inspires me to continue working on myself. Always growing, always learning, always remembering to meet myself with more compassion. I feel mental health is important to everyone, regardless of trauma, and I really hope that we become more comfortable having conversations, that at the time might seem uncomfortable, but in reality could save someone's life. 

If you or someone you know needs help, call or text 988 or chat at 988lifeline.org/chat. And feel free to reach out to me if you just need someone to listen.
